Output ccca209834799fa55e358042128f2526877f0b04eac1bb4008f01cf996073744:0

value
2073816
script pubkey
OP_0 OP_PUSHBYTES_20 de52764578a20f99e33ca64f195e17c79e990a16
address
bc1qmef8v3tc5g8enceu5e83jhshc70fjzskfzpvce
transaction
ccca209834799fa55e358042128f2526877f0b04eac1bb4008f01cf996073744
confirmations
129889
spent
true